Abstract
An improved rotary mace for striking off extraneous transient projections from, e.g., ferrous castings, the mace having a hub, at least one hammer and means for pivotably securing each of the at least one hammers to the hub, the improved means for securing the hammers including an adapter block for the hammers, each adapter block being removably fixedly attached to a peripheral face of the hub and the hammer being removably pivotably attached to the adapter block, e.g., by a clevis. Preferably, each hammer is supported upon a respective adapter block and each adapter block is provided with means for holding resilient bumper means positioned to receive the impact of the pivotable hammer at either maximal pivotable position. The novel adapter block also has secure fastening means for releasably securing the means for pivotably attaching each hammer.
